ShotGolf! Test Render

I have been mucking around tonight with art styles for my "Rocket Launcher Golfing Simulator". This is what I have at the moment, which is meant to be cartoony and non-threatening, somewhat retro-ish, slightly wii-sports-ish. I am intending for virtually all of the objects in the game (The 'Golfers', the target, trees etc) do be done as blatantly over pixelated sprites, probably as small as 32x32 pixels.
I think my general concept is fairly solid, though it's really tricky fine tuning it to look the way I imagined it. Anyway, that's all I have to say at the moment.
